Clemson men, women to host simultaneous golf tournament

CLEMSON, S.C. (AP) — The Clemson men’s and women’s golf teams will be co-hosting a golf tournament next spring.

The Clemson Invitational will take place from March 31 through April 3. The Tiger men will host a group of schools including Boston College, Georgia Tech, Louisville and Michigan State at The Cliffs at Keowee Falls.

Clemson’s women will compete against Florida, Tennessee, Texas A&M and Vanderbilt among others at The Reserve at Lake Keowee.

Men’s golf coach Larry Penley said the school had been seeking to put on such an event for a while and waited to find the right fit before doing it.
